UPAWS Hosts annual Cause for Paws Fundraiser May 17th

Negaunee – May 5, 2014 — UPAWS (Upper Peninsula Animal Welfare Shelter) will host its annual Cause for Paws fundraiser on Saturday, May 17, 2014 at the Holiday Inn in Marquette. Cause for Paws includes a large hors d’oeuvre menu, silent auction, bucket raffles and a 50/50. Tickets are $50 and are available at UPAWS, Mares-z-Doats, the Pet Stop or online at C4Paws2014.eventbrite.com.

Last year’s event generated nearly $10,000 for the shelter and this year the committee for Cause for Paws is hoping to increase that amount. Cause for Paws is one of the larger fundraisers held each year for the shelter.

“Cause for Paws is a wonderful event designed to bring people together for the love of animals and to support the shelter,” said Jennifer Huetter, UPAWS board member and Cause for Paws chairperson. “Our community has always been supportive of UPAWS and we are greatly appreciative for their support. We encourage everyone to come out to this year’s fundraiser. We have many silent auction items and bucket raffles, it’s going to be a great event.”
